The Role
You will manage the commercial and contractual position across multiple live projects, working directly with clients, subcontractors and internal teams.
This is a role where you will see the projects through the commercial lifecycle rather than simply dealing with one part of the process.
You will:
- Own the commercial management of multiple projects, from contract through to final account.
- Control subcontractor accounts, reviewing documentation, terms, warranties and bonds.
- Manage variations, claims and measurements through interim valuations and final accounts.
- Track project costs, revenue and cashflow, identifying commercial risks before they become problems.
- Advise project teams, management and clients on commercial and contractual matters.
- Build strong working relationships with clients and subcontractors through regular project and site meetings.
The Candidate
You will have a minimum of five years' construction experience and understand how commercial decisions affect what happens on site.
Structural steel experience would be highly advantageous, but the business is open to Quantity Surveyors from the wider construction sector who can demonstrate the right commercial background.
You should have:
- Proven experience in construction commercial management.
- Experience managing subcontractor accounts.
- Knowledge of variations, claims, interim valuations and final accounts.
- Experience with cost control and cashflow forecasting.
- Confidence dealing directly with clients and subcontractors.
- A relevant HND or degree would be advantageous.
- RICS membership would be beneficial, but is not essential.
- Willingness to attend project sites nationwide.
